Additional Notes

  • The Yamaha XP 500 T-Max (USA) brake fluid specification does not reference a fixed volume figure. Instead, the fill level is defined by the position between the minimum and maximum marks on the reservoir, which is standard practice for hydraulic brake systems where the fluid level is maintained within a visible range rather than measured by a set quantity.
  • Under normal use conditions, the brake fluid change interval is set at 24 months. This time-based interval reflects the hygroscopic nature of brake fluid, meaning the fluid absorbs moisture from the atmosphere over time, which lowers its boiling point regardless of mileage accumulated.
  • The 24-month interval applies to the hydraulic brake system as a whole, covering the fluid shared across the braking circuit rather than specifying front and rear reservoirs separately.
